The core body temperature capsule is a highly advanced tool for monitoring one’s internal body temperature. It is a wireless chip-powered device that is taken orally, just like a pill, from where it travels through the digestive system and becomes powered by a battery when it reaches the stomach. A tiny transmitter in the capsule sends out signals that are picked up by a sensor, which records the data. The information is then relayed back to the patient either wirelessly or through an app.

The capsule is easy to swallow and, once ingested, begins sending data back to a device that is worn on the wrist or carried with the patient. Due to its size, it is highly portable and can be carried with the patient wherever they go. This makes it an ideal tool for a variety of conditions, from monitoring the core body temperature of athletes during sports training to studying the effects of temperature on patients with chronic pain. One of the most significant benefits of the Core Body Temperature Capsule is its ability to detect changes in temperature. It is a known fact that core body temperature fluctuates throughout the day. However, in patients with certain medical conditions like thyroid disease or diabetes, these fluctuations can become magnified or even dangerous. The Core Body Temperature Capsule is capable of detecting these changes in temperature, providing valuable insight into how the body is reacting to different stimuli.

Another benefit is the fact that the Core Body Temperature Capsule can send out alerts in real-time. For example, if a body temperature spike is detected, the capsule can send out an alert to healthcare professionals or family members, allowing them to take action quickly before the patient’s condition worsens. By having access to real-time data, healthcare professionals can make decisions regarding a patient’s treatment plan based on their individual needs rather than relying solely on generalized protocols.

The Core Body Temperature Capsule has also shown promising results in clinical research. A study published in the journal Nature Communications found that the capsule can accurately measure core body temperature, and patients found it comfortable to use. Another study published in the Journal of Athletic Training showed that the capsule was effective in monitoring changes in core body temperature in athletes competing in outdoor sports like triathlons.

As with all medical devices, the Core Body Temperature Capsule is not without its limitations. Currently, it is only capable of monitoring core body temperature and providing feedback based on that data. It does not provide insight into other factors that may impact overall health, such as heart rate or blood pressure. Additionally, the technology is still very new and, as such, has a higher cost than traditional monitoring methods. However, these limitations are offset by the potential benefits of the technology.
